A fire brick, firebrick, or refractory brick is a block of refractory ceramic material used in lining furnaces, kilns, fireboxes, and fireplaces. A refractory brick is built primarily to withstand high temperature, but will also usually have a low thermal conductivity for greater energy efficiency.

Refractory. One of a number of ceramic materials for use in high-temperature structures or equipment. The term high temperatures is somewhat indefinite but usually means above about 1830°F (1000°C), or temperatures at which, because of melting or oxidation, the common metals cannot be used.

Standard shapes are usually bricks that have a standard dimension of 9 × 4 1 ⁄ 2 × 2 1 ⁄ 2 inches (230 × 114 × 64 mm) and this dimension is called a "one brick equivalent". "Brick equivalents" are used in estimating how many refractory bricks it takes to make an installation into an industrial furnace.

A blast furnace is a special type of furnace for smelting iron from ore.Blast furnaces are very large. They can be up to 60 metres (200 ft) tall and 15 metres (49 ft) in diameter.The blast furnace is the biggest chemical reactor.Blast furnaces are also called high ovens.. A blast furnace is usually built with a steel case and bricks made of magnesium oxide or other refractory material inside ...

Nonmolded refractories are used to make refractory concrete and often include additives to ensure hardening at ordinary temperatures or after drying. Refractory concrete can be used to manufacture large blocks that weigh from 150–300 kg to 10–20 tons and even more; these are delivered in finished form to the construction site.

Refractory - Refractory - Non-clay-based refractories: Nonclay refractories such as those described below are produced almost exclusively as bricks and pressed shapes, though some magnesite-chrome and alumina materials are fuse-cast into molds. The usual starting materials for these products are carbonates or oxides of metals such as magnesium, aluminum, and zirconium.
